I want to see the ocean.
I would translate this as: "I want to see the sea."
I wonder if "ocean" and "sea" are more or less interchangeable in US English.
@AlanF_US
What do you think?
There is certainly a lot of overlap between "sea" and "ocean" in US English. One might use "ocean" to avoid using "sea" in the same sentence as the homophone "see". I think this link is fine, but I'll add the version with "sea".
